New Account Security Measures At JustSpin
- Strong password: Use a unique password with 12–16+ characters, mixing uppercase and lowercase letters, numbers, and symbols. Avoid names, birthdays, and any password reused on email or banking accounts. Store it in a password manager and change it immediately if you suspect your account was accessed.
- 2FA: Turn on two-factor authentication in the account security settings and use an authenticator app (TOTP) rather than SMS when available. Save the backup codes offline so you can regain access if you lose your phone, and never share one-time codes with anyone.
- Login notifications: Enable email or in-app alerts for new sign-ins, password changes, and withdrawals. Treat alerts from a new device, new location, or unusual time as a red flag and reset your password and 2FA right away if you don’t recognize the activity.
- Data protection: Provide only the details required for registration and verification, and keep your email account protected with its own strong password and 2FA. Use a private connection, avoid public Wi‑Fi for deposits and withdrawals, and log out on shared devices. Review privacy settings so marketing contact stays opt-in, and check your profile for saved payment methods and devices you no longer use.
